Abstract

The invention relates to a ridger capable of forming a ridge through overturn and reverse push. The ridger comprises a machine frame (1), a ridge forming wheel (2) and a rotary cultivating wheel (3), wherein the machine frame (1) is composed of a traction and suspension frame (11) and a rotary cultivating and ridge forming frame (12), the ridge forming frame (12) is hinged on the traction and suspension frame (11), and can overturn horizontally, an overturning oil cylinder (4) is arranged between the traction and suspension frame (11) and the rotary cultivating and ridge forming frame (12), and is used for controlling the overturn of the rotary cultivating and ridge forming frame (12), and the ridge forming wheel (2) and the rotary cultivating wheel (3) are respectively installed on the rotary cultivating and ridge forming frame (12). The ridger is convenient to form the ridge at a plot end and to adjust transversely; when a transverse deviation exists between the ridger and the ridge, the transverse adjustment can be carried out conveniently to increase operating speed; the ridge forming wheel (2) and the rotary cultivating wheel (3) can rotate 180 degrees on the suspension frame; the ridge at the plot end can be conveniently formed by using traction machinery to reversely push the ridge forming wheel and the rotary cultivating wheel to work; the formed ridges are consistent in direction; and solidity of the ridges cannot be affected.
